Jump to content

Error al recuperar base de datos


Recommended Posts

En una instalacion nueva de prestashop para mi tienda estoy intentando meter la base de datos de la tienda antigua.

Para ello lo que he hecho ha sido hacer un backup de la base de datos, eliminar todo lo que tenia, instalar la nueva tienda con esa base de datos e importar la copia que habia hecho. Sin embargo no me recoge ningun dato de los que tenia en la tienda antigua. ¿Que paso me estoy saltando o que hago mal?

Gracias de antemano

Link to comment
Share on other sites

En una instalacion nueva de prestashop para mi tienda estoy intentando meter la base de datos de la tienda antigua.

Para ello lo que he hecho ha sido hacer un backup de la base de datos, eliminar todo lo que tenia, instalar la nueva tienda con esa base de datos e importar la copia que habia hecho. Sin embargo no me recoge ningun dato de los que tenia en la tienda antigua. ¿Que paso me estoy saltando o que hago mal?

Gracias de antemano

 

Vamos a ver !

 

Lo primero, la base de datos que comentas que estas insertando es de la misma versión de Prestashop que comentas que ha instalado ¿?

 

Otra cosa, si tu has realizado una instalacion limpia y has metido una base de datos de otro prestashop, recuerda conservar el fichero /config/settings.inc.php con las cookies key de la antigua tienda.

 

Por otro lado los datos de conexión a la base de datos que tienes en el fichero /config/settings.inc.php estan apuntando a la base de datos que has comentado ¿?

Link to comment
Share on other sites

En una instalacion nueva de prestashop para mi tienda estoy intentando meter la base de datos de la tienda antigua.

Para ello lo que he hecho ha sido hacer un backup de la base de datos, eliminar todo lo que tenia, instalar la nueva tienda con esa base de datos e importar la copia que habia hecho. Sin embargo no me recoge ningun dato de los que tenia en la tienda antigua. ¿Que paso me estoy saltando o que hago mal?

Gracias de antemano

 

Vos tenias un prestashop viejo y lo actualizaste??

Link to comment
Share on other sites

Vos tenias un prestashop viejo y lo actualizaste??

 

Muy importante saberlo, por que si has metido una base de datos antigua en una version nueva de Prestashop, es un error "super grave"

Link to comment
Share on other sites

Gracias a ambos por contestar y ayudar.

La version de prestashop cambia, pasa de la 1.4.9 a la 1.5.1.4

 

Entonces, actualiza esa versión 1.4.9 antes a la 1.5.4 (hazlo en un entorno de pruebas)

Link to comment
Share on other sites

Entonces, actualiza esa versión 1.4.9 antes a la 1.5.4 (hazlo en un entorno de pruebas)

Es que todo viene a raiz de que quise actualizar con 1-click update y no se que paso que me borro varios de los archivos y no puedo cargar ni la web ni el backoffice. De hecho se habia borrado entre otros el index.php.

Asi que lo que decidi hacer era hacer otra instalacion de prestashop con la nueva version pero con los datos de la otra

 

¿De que version hicistes la copia de seguridad?

La copia es de la version 1.4.9

Link to comment
Share on other sites

Es que todo viene a raiz de que quise actualizar con 1-click update y no se que paso que me borro varios de los archivos y no puedo cargar ni la web ni el backoffice. De hecho se habia borrado entre otros el index.php.

Asi que lo que decidi hacer era hacer otra instalacion de prestashop con la nueva version pero con los datos de la otra

 

 

La copia es de la version 1.4.9

 

Con una copia de seguridad siempre puedes recuperar los datos.

 

Pero recuerda actualizar la versión 1.4.9 que tienes a la 1.5.4.

 

Si tu tienes una copia de la base de datos de la versión 1.4.9 y no tienes los ficheros de Prestashop 1.4.9, puedes bajar Prestashop 1.4.9 de aqui: http://www.prestasho...a-programadores o aqui: https://code.google..../downloads/list

Link to comment
Share on other sites

Es decir, que los pasos a seguir deberian ser los siguientes no?

-Realizar una nueva instalacion de la version 1.4.9

-Recuperar la base de datos, teniendo en cuenta los cambios que hay que hacer en el fichero /config/settings.inc.php

-Actualizar a la nueva version

 

Y de verdad, muchisimas gracias por la ayuda

Edited by jesusmm (see edit history)
Link to comment
Share on other sites

Es decir, que los pasos a seguir deberian ser los siguientes no?

-Realizar una nueva instalacion de la version 1.4.9

-Recuperar la base de datos, teniendo en cuenta los cambios que hay que hacer en el fichero /config/settings.inc.php

-Actualizar a la nueva version

 

Y de verdad, muchisimas gracias por la ayuda

 

¿Pero tu tienes los ficheros de tu antigua instalacion de la 1.4.9? (Por que si es asi, no es necesario ninguna instalacion nueva)

Link to comment
Share on other sites

¿Pero tu tienes los ficheros de tu antigua instalacion de la 1.4.9? (Por que si es asi, no es necesario ninguna instalacion nueva)

 

Es que como comentaba antes, al actualizar no se que paso que se borraron algunos ficheros de la antigua instalacion, por ejemplo el index.php

Link to comment
Share on other sites

Acabo de revisarla y veo que solo tiene el .htaccess y el settings.ini.php

Lo importante es el settings.ini.php que tiene el cookie_key para que las contraseñas del BO y las de tus clientes sigan andando... Entonces instal nuevamente Perstashop, restaura base de datos y copias ese settings.ini.php a la neuva instalacion, revisando antes que los datos hacia la conexion de base de datos esten correctos.

  • Like 1
Link to comment
Share on other sites

Guest
This topic is now closed to further replies.
×
×
  • Create New...